Wall Mount Electric Fireplaces


Wall mount electric fireplaces can provide an inviting and warm atmosphere to your home without the hassle of ashes, chimney cleaning, buying stacking and hauling coal or firewood. They also provide a safe alternative to conventional fireplaces, and aren't a hindrance to the floor space or trip people up when they move through the room.

Size

If you like the appearance of a traditional fireplace, but don't have space for a large chimney and hearth, a wall mount electric fireplace is a chic alternative. They are a great way to save floor space since they are mounted on a flat surface. They can be used all year long by plugging into an electrical outlet. Most models have a remote control that allows simple on/off operation. Some models also have flame displays as well as decorative embers. These models come in different sizes and designs.

The majority of electric fireplaces that are mounted on walls are small however, you can discover large linear options that stretch across the entire length of the wall. They are ideal for rooms with low ceilings. They can be used to create a cozy focal point that doesn't take up lots of space.

Electric fireplaces can be installed on flat walls, just as a wood fireplace. These kinds of fireplaces are available with a variety of frame colors, ranging from black and contemporary stainless steel to stunning mirrored glass. Many people prefer this method by putting their TV on top of their fireplace. This works well however, you must be aware of the clearance requirements for both the TV and the electric fireplace. The majority of clearance guidelines recommend keeping all combustible objects at least three feet away from the fireplace.

Some of these models can be recessed into walls to create a custom-fit. This kind of fireplace may not generate as much heat as the straight-front wall mounted model but it's perfect for a custom-designed installation. There are also wall-mounted electric fireplaces that are designed to be mounted on the ceiling. These units are best for commercial settings like a restaurant or hotel lobby areas.

A lot of these models come with different heat output settings which you can adjust in accordance with the season. Some models can be turned off to use all year long without losing the attractive flame effect. Certain fireplaces come with a no heat setting, which only warms up the surrounding area. These types of features are perfect for homes with children and pets, since the fireplace doesn't produce any heat and is safe to be touched.

Flame Effects

Electric fireplaces usually feature different flame effects designed to mimic real fire. These features are usually coupled with LED backgrounds to create an appearance that is more realistic and is easy to blend into different styles of interior decor. The majority of models allow you to alter the intensity and color of the flame to suit your mood or the atmosphere of the room.

A chemical-based flame effect is a more conventional alternative. It mimics the behavior and appearance of a natural fire. The units are made up of a can of chemical liquid that is heated inside the unit to ignite. The problem with these types of units is they can be messy and require lots of maintenance.

Plasma flame effects are a viable alternative to chemical flames. They are made of small particles which glow and flicker, simulating the appearance of a real flame. This kind of simulated fire can look fake and not as appealing as other options.

If you prefer a more natural flame There are wall-mounted electric fireplaces that come with an authentic log set and a realistic holographic flame projection to create an extremely realistic appearance. They typically come with the appearance of rust or wood that blends well with traditional interior design. They can also be installed in a recess for an individualized look that can blend into a variety of wall designs.

The size of your room and your personal preferences will determine the model you select. You will want to select an extra large model for larger rooms so that it can be able to fill the space but not make it appear empty. If you are installing the fireplace in a smaller room smaller or mini-sized models is a better choice. These fireplaces can be found in a variety of frames and surrounds to fit your home's decor. Installation

Wall-mounted electric fireplaces as the name suggests, are intended to be mounted on the wall. They are often installed using brackets. The installation process varies between models, but it is generally simple. Some are simply attached to the wall and screwed into it, while others may require you to construct a frame around them before installing them on the wall. In either situation, it's essential to follow the directions that come with the fire, ensuring that the opening in the frame is measured and positioned in line with any safety guidelines.

The first step is to find a place that works for your fireplace. Consider the style of the room and the furniture you have. It is also important to ensure that the location is near enough to a power outlet, or if you're willing to let an electrician move the plug socket (if one is already in place) for you.

Once you've found the perfect location to place the fireplace, prepare the area by clearing it away and removing any furniture and preparing the wall. This could involve removing any existing decoration or wallpaper and finding any studs and marking them with an Stud finder (you'll often be required to have two people hold the fireplace in place to ensure it's positioned correctly).

The majority of wall-mounted electric fireplaces come with templates for drilling holes. This template should use to mark locations on the walls where the brackets are to be fixed. Once you've marked the positions you can drill the holes and fit the rawl plugs. As a rule, the heater, which is situated in front of the fireplace, and produces heat, should be at least 400mm away from any combustible material like fabric.

After drilling the holes, you will be required to connect the bracket to the wall. Some models will require that you mount the firebox onto the bracket while others will require you to place the fireplace onto the bracket before attaching the screen. In either case, it's important to follow the installation guidelines precisely to ensure that you don't damage your new appliance. Once the fireplace is in place connect it to the electrical outlet and test it to ensure it's working properly.
